Why is there no way to get directly to your current year tax documents and tax tools from the Tax Home page that doesn't involve the "Add a state" button?

So I was looking for my 2019 tax documents and forms after I had submitted my 2019 taxes. I couldn't find them on the Tax Home page. On the sidebar of the Tax Home page, you have the options of "Tax Home" (which just gets you back to the Tax Home page) and "Documents", which gets you to a page that wants you to upload your existing tax documents. I looked everywhere on the Tax Home page, and there was no link or button to get you to your Info, or Tax Tools, or Print Center, all of which are important, useful things that people want to find.

 

Right. So I asked a question about where to find a thing I was looking for (a version of my tax return with the Tax Summary at the start), and someone indicated that the way to find my Tax Tools and Print Center and forms, etc, was to hit the button that says "Add a state" at the bottom of the Tax Home page. So I hit the "Add a state" button, and lo and behold, all of the tax tools and forms and the print center show up on the sidebar. Which solved my problem. 

 

But why, for god's sake, is the way to get to all of these vital tools and documents to click a button that says "Add a state"? I didn't need to add a state to my tax return. I needed to find the print center and tax tools. "Add a state" suggests that, well, when you click that button, you are doing so to add a new state to your tax return. Which seems like a really unlikely situation for most people to need to do, after they have submitted their tax return. Conversely, it seems very likely that people will want to find their tax print center and tax forms after they have submitted their tax return.

 

This is a deeply flawed interface issue. The links to your Tax Tools and Print Center and My Info, etc. should be on the sidebar *all the time*. You should not need to non intuitively guess that "Add a state" is the key to finding your Tax Tools and Print Center, etc.

@Dasbugg  

 

a $20 state filing fee?????? 

 

That's only in the Desktop software !   

 

IF that's the case......You shouldn't even be looking in an Online account for your files. You should be starting up your Desktop software, updating it for the OR changes, and opening your tax file within the Desktop software itself... then re-e-filing OR from there.

 

You don't check an Online account for your Desktop software tax returns......they are entirely different filing platforms.
